from __future__ import print_function
import argparse
import io
import os
import platform
import sys
from yamllint import APP_DESCRIPTION, APP_NAME, APP_VERSION
from yamllint import linter
from yamllint.config import YamlLintConfig, YamlLintConfigError
from yamllint.linter import PROBLEM_LEVELS
def find_files_recursively(items, conf):
for item in items:
if os.path.isdir(item):
for root, dirnames, filenames in os.walk(item):
for f in filenames:
filepath = os.path.join(root, f)
if conf.is_yaml_file(filepath):
yield filepath
else:
yield item
def supports_color():
supported_platform = not (platform.system() == 'Windows' and not
('ANSICON' in os.environ or
('TERM' in os.environ and
os.environ['TERM'] == 'ANSI')))
return (supported_platform and
hasattr(sys.stdout, 'isatty') and sys.stdout.isatty())
class Format(object):
@staticmethod
def parsable(problem, filename):
return ('%(file)s:%(line)s:%(column)s: [%(level)s] %(message)s' %
{'file': filename,
'line': problem.line,
'column': problem.column,
'level': problem.level,
'message': problem.message})
@staticmethod
def standard(problem, filename):
line = ' %d:%d' % (problem.line, problem.column)
line += max(12 - len(line), 0) * ' '
line += problem.level
line += max(21 - len(line), 0) * ' '
line += problem.desc
if problem.rule:
line += ' (%s)' % problem.rule
return line
@staticmethod
def standard_color(problem, filename):
line = ' \033[2m%d:%d\033[0m' % (problem.line, problem.column)
line += max(20 - len(line), 0) * ' '
if problem.level == 'warning':
line += '\033[33m%s\033[0m' % problem.level
else:
line += '\033[31m%s\033[0m' % problem.level
line += max(38 - len(line), 0) * ' '
line += problem.desc
if problem.rule:
line += ' \033[2m(%s)\033[0m' % problem.rule
return line
def show_problems(problems, file, args_format, no_warn):
max_level = 0
first = True
for problem in problems:
max_level = max(max_level, PROBLEM_LEVELS[problem.level])
if no_warn and (problem.level != 'error'):
continue
if args_format == 'parsable':
print(Format.parsable(problem, file))
elif args_format == 'colored' or \
(args_format == 'auto' and supports_color()):
if first:
print('\033[4m%s\033[0m' % file)
first = False
print(Format.standard_color(problem, file))
else:
if first:
print(file)
first = False
print(Format.standard(problem, file))
if not first and args_format != 'parsable':
print('')
return max_level
def run(argv=None):
parser = argparse.ArgumentParser(prog=APP_NAME,
description=APP_DESCRIPTION)
files_group = parser.add_mutually_exclusive_group(required=True)
files_group.add_argument('files', metavar='FILE_OR_DIR', nargs='*',
default=(),
help='files to check')
files_group.add_argument('-', action='store_true', dest='stdin',
help='read from standard input')
config_group = parser.add_mutually_exclusive_group()
config_group.add_argument('-c', '--config-file', dest='config_file',
action='store',
help='path to a custom configuration')
config_group.add_argument('-d', '--config-data', dest='config_data',
action='store',
help='custom configuration (as YAML source)')
parser.add_argument('-f', '--format',
choices=('parsable', 'standard', 'colored', 'auto'),
default='auto', help='format for parsing output')
parser.add_argument('-s', '--strict',
action='store_true',
help='return non-zero exit code on warnings '
'as well as errors')
parser.add_argument('--no-warnings',
action='store_true',
help='output only error level problems')
parser.add_argument('-v', '--version', action='version',
version='{} {}'.format(APP_NAME, APP_VERSION))
args = parser.parse_args(argv)
# User-global config is supposed to be in ~/.config/yamllint/config
if 'XDG_CONFIG_HOME' in os.environ:
user_global_config = os.path.join(
os.environ['XDG_CONFIG_HOME'], 'yamllint', 'config')
else:
user_global_config = os.path.expanduser('~/.config/yamllint/config')
try:
if args.config_data is not None:
if args.config_data != '' and ':' not in args.config_data:
args.config_data = 'extends: ' + args.config_data
conf = YamlLintConfig(content=args.config_data)
elif args.config_file is not None:
conf = YamlLintConfig(file=args.config_file)
elif os.path.isfile('.yamllint'):
conf = YamlLintConfig(file='.yamllint')
elif os.path.isfile('.yamllint.yaml'):
conf = YamlLintConfig(file='.yamllint.yaml')
elif os.path.isfile('.yamllint.yml'):
conf = YamlLintConfig(file='.yamllint.yml')
elif os.path.isfile(user_global_config):
conf = YamlLintConfig(file=user_global_config)
else:
conf = YamlLintConfig('extends: default')
except YamlLintConfigError as e:
print(e, file=sys.stderr)
sys.exit(-1)
max_level = 0
for file in find_files_recursively(args.files, conf):
filepath = file[2:] if file.startswith('./') else file
try:
with io.open(file, newline='') as f:
problems = linter.run(f, conf, filepath)
except EnvironmentError as e:
print(e, file=sys.stderr)
sys.exit(-1)
prob_level = show_problems(problems, file, args_format=args.format,
no_warn=args.no_warnings)
max_level = max(max_level, prob_level)
# read yaml from stdin
if args.stdin:
try:
problems = linter.run(sys.stdin, conf, '')
except EnvironmentError as e:
print(e, file=sys.stderr)
sys.exit(-1)
prob_level = show_problems(problems, 'stdin', args_format=args.format,
no_warn=args.no_warnings)
max_level = max(max_level, prob_level)
if max_level == PROBLEM_LEVELS['error']:
return_code = 1
elif max_level == PROBLEM_LEVELS['warning']:
return_code = 2 if args.strict else 0
else:
return_code = 0
sys.exit(return_code)
